We propose a new architecture for broadcasting an enormous amount of information over a large population of users in a typical urban area via multiple base stations for delay tolerant applications. The core idea is that each base station partially broadcasts the information instead of transmitting the whole information. In this paper we study multi-copy routing schemes in opportunistic networks. Compared to single-copy protocols, the multi-copy schemes expedite the mean delivery delay while consuming more resources and exposing lower packet delivery ratio in resource-constrained system.
